Population Overview

Hardwick city is a small community located in Minnesota, within Rock County. The total population is 199. It ranks as the 688th most populous out of 913 cities and towns in Minnesota.

Age Demographics

The median age in Hardwick city is 28.4 years. This is 26% lower than the state median of 38.6 years. With 29.1% of the population under 18, Hardwick city has a notably young demographic profile, suggesting a family-oriented community.

Economy, Income & Housing

The median household income in Hardwick city is $37,917. This is 57% lower than the state median of $87,556. Compared to the national median of $78,538, household income here is 52% lower. The poverty rate stands at 15.6%. This is 69% higher than the state poverty rate of 9.2%. The unemployment rate is 2.1%. This is 46% lower than the state rate of 3.9%. The median home value is $75,000. Housing costs are 75% lower than the state median of $305,500. With a home-value-to-income ratio of just 2.0x, Hardwick city is one of the most affordable housing markets in the area. 48.8% of occupied housing units are owner-occupied. This homeownership rate is 33% lower than the state average of 72.4%.

Race & Ethnicity

The largest racial or ethnic group in Hardwick city is White (non-Hispanic), making up 69.8% of the population. Hispanic or Latino residents account for 29.6%. The Hispanic or Latino population is significantly higher than the state average (29.6% vs 6.2%).

Education

21.4% of residents aged 25 and older hold a bachelor's degree or higher. This is 45% lower than the state rate of 38.8%. Nationally, 35.0% of adults hold at least a bachelor's degree. The high school graduation rate (or equivalent) is 89.7%.

Data Sources & Methodology

All demographic data for Hardwick city, Minnesota is sourced from the U.S. Census Bureau's American Community Survey (ACS) 5-Year Estimates (2019-2023). The ACS collects data from approximately 3.5 million households annually, providing reliable estimates for communities of all sizes. Comparisons are made against Minnesota state averages and national averages calculated from the same dataset. Rankings reflect the city's position among all 913 Census-designated places in Minnesota.
